Hi there everyone,

This is my first post ever and unfortunately it isnt on the best of terms. I have a female dragon that is estimated to be about 5 months old. Due to a suspected RI I took her to the vet and he prescribed Baytril. The vet didnt really seem like he was worried...but I feel like he wasn't very passionate.

Ok, so Silas has had 3 doses of Baytril. She hasnt eaten in 3 other days than some mushed banana today. Ive been bathing her to keep her hydrated, and she is not impacted. Basking: 105 cool side 80 ish, measured with a probe thermo. UVB bulb full length of her tank and humidity is 10%

Symptoms: Sleepy...like as soon as I pick her up shes out, which never happened before. She falls asleep in her basking spot and almost falls off. Shes been glass surfing and falling asleep against the glass.

Hi there.....sorry to hear that she's sick ! How was Silas before the R.I., and how did you decide it was an R.I ? As for the lethargy, the Baytril can upset their tummy. It would be good to give Silas a probiotic along with the Baytril. Acidophiliz +, Benebac or soy yogurt can help balance the gut flora. Hopefully she's just a lil' bit sick from the meds. At least she ate a few bites of banana, but if you can get her to eat some greens or squash by mixing with a tiny bit of banana that would be much more nutritious, bananas alone aren't too good for beardies. I hope she just needs time. It seems crazy how long it takes a beardie or any reptile to heal! Mammals (people, dogs and cats) seem to be able to heal in a time that makes sense to us. But lizard seems to take forever! Especially this time of year when they are naturally slower, sleepier, and eating less.
The bubbles out the nostrils are concerning, but I think baytril should clear up whatever's infected. It's a pretty broad spectrum antibiotic and also pretty powerful. We think of baytril as kind of a bigger gun in cat/dog vet medicine.
Is she into eating any if her live food? What about other sweets that are a little better for her like Mangos?
My main advice is to be patient. Dragons need longer to get better than we are usually used to. I hope the baytril works!!
